Why Learning About Stocks Matters

Before you buy your first stock, it’s important to understand how the market works.

Stocks represent ownership in a company, and their prices rise or fall depending on performance, market trends, and investor sentiment.

By learning the basics of investing and trading, you can make smarter financial decisions, reduce risks, and grow your wealth over time.


Best Ways to Learn About Stocks

1. Start With Stock Market Books

Books remain one of the most reliable ways to understand the fundamentals of stock investing.

Beginner-friendly titles like The Intelligent Investor by Benjamin Graham or A Random Walk Down Wall Street by Burton Malkiel explain the core principles of long-term investing.

Reading books helps you build a strong foundation before diving into actual trading.

2. Take Online Courses

The internet offers countless stock market courses designed for beginners.

Platforms like Coursera, Udemy, and Khan Academy cover everything from stock basics to technical analysis.

Paid courses often include structured lessons, quizzes, and even mentorship opportunities that speed up learning.

3. Follow Financial News and Blogs to learn about stocks

Staying updated with financial news is essential. Websites like Yahoo Finance, Bloomberg, and Investopedia provide free stock market updates, company analysis, and expert opinions.

By following news regularly, you’ll develop an understanding of how world events affect stock prices.

4. Use Stock Market Simulators to learn about stocks

One of the safest ways to practice is through stock simulators or “paper trading.”

Apps like Investopedia Simulator or TradingView allow you to buy and sell stocks with virtual money.

This helps beginners learn without the risk of losing real money.

5. Learn From Experts and Communities

Joining online communities such as Reddit’s r/stocks, Quora discussions, or Twitter finance threads can expose you to different perspectives.

You can also follow experienced investors on YouTube or podcasts.

While not every tip online is reliable, these communities give valuable insights and real-world examples.

6. Open a Brokerage Account and Start Small

Eventually, the best way to learn is by investing small amounts in the stock market.

Many brokers like Robinhood, Fidelity, or E*TRADE allow beginners to start with as little as $10.

By starting small, you can gain real experience while keeping risks low.


Tips for Beginners to learn about stocks

  • Set clear goals: Decide if you want to focus on long-term investing or short-term trading.

  • Learn risk management: Never invest money you cannot afford to lose.

  • Diversify: Avoid putting all your money into a single stock. Spread investments across sectors.

  • Stay patient: Wealth building in stocks takes time. Avoid chasing quick profits.
